What the Data Says About Evangelene
The Social Security Administration has registered 196 babies named Evangelene between 1961 and 2023, spanning 63 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a girl's name, Evangelene currently falls outside the top 1,000 girls' names for 2023. The name reached its historical peak in 2013, when 21 babies received it in a single year.
Decade-level aggregation shows that Evangelene performed strongest in the 2010s, accumulating 130 births during that ten-year window. Across the 4 decades of recorded activity, Evangelene shows a clear decline from its mid-century high.

These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 196 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
